This is a beautiful book not often found in its slipcase with Japanese banner still intact. Box shows one bump ( see photo) with some creasing to front closed edge and a corresponding defect on the banner which was over the box when it received the damage. The slipcase is quite sturdy with no bumps and no splits to extrmities. It has protected the lovely ecru silky cloth binding. Introduction is in English, the rest in Japanese, but the art is contemporary and charming. Poti-Bokuru is the art of decorating the small enveloeps given as gifts in Japanese culture. The works are beautiful.
